Albert Barnes Presbyterian

Verse 2. And I John saw the holy city, new Jerusalem, coming down from God out of heaven. On the phrase "new Jerusalem," ; . Here it refers to the residence of the redeemed, the heavenly world, of which Jerusalem was the type and symbol.
